Phase 3 came out with the same style frame. They are a private bike shop and had a few decent riders in the early 80's. Phases's and a littlejohns favor each other except the bow in the top bar is a spitting image of a phase 3. if you have a Phase 3- it is an outstanding frame. A little heavy, but in that era it was acceptable. by: 69.30.63.18 |
